an unlikely romance between a Washington rancher and an illegal Mexican immigrant whom she rescues one snowy night.

When a saddled horse shows up riderless at Alice Anderson's snowed-in ranch, she knows someone's in danger--no one could survive long in the bitter Washington cold. Bundled up atop her best horse, Alice sets out to find the rider, preparing herself for the wo

You don't have to have lived in the Palouse Country or loved a cowboy to love this book. Kennedy Foster has an ear for language and an eye for tenderness and beauty. One of the most fascinating points of authorial craft is Foster's clever way of presenting dialog during the developing relationship between the rural rancher heroine, who speaks a little Spanish, and the Mexican vaquero, who speaks a little English. A so-so love story about a rancher who falls in love with a ranch hand who is an illegal immigrant. There were too many tradgedies and incidents for the main character to make this story believable, and I fell like I need "The Dictionary for Ranchers, vol. 4" by my side to fully understand some of the more technical aspects of ranching. It just went on too long and I found myself bored with this story.

This is a nicely written book with the exception of too many undefined horse and ranch terms. There are beautiful descriptions of the lovely Palouse region of Washington and Idaho. The book is timely in the sense of showing respect for undocumented immigrants and the need for reform to create a path to citizenship. Good story and great summer read.
